The promise of autonomous AI agents—systems that can independently execute complex workflows without human intervention—has captivated enterprise leadership. Yet a widening gap between ambition and technical readiness is beginning to surface as organizations attempt real-world deployments. According to analysis from industry research, 85% of organizations express intent to adopt agentic AI systems within the next three years, but 76% simultaneously report that their current operations and infrastructure cannot support such a transition. This disconnect reveals a fundamental tension in enterprise technology: the rapid maturation of AI capabilities has outpaced organizations' ability to restructure their operational foundations to accommodate them. Companies evaluating agent deployment are discovering that autonomous AI systems require far more than software licenses—they demand comprehensive rearchitecting of data flows, governance structures, and audit mechanisms that many organizations have not yet begun to address.
The specific technical and regulatory barriers constraining agent adoption are concrete and formidable. Data silos created by decades of departmental independence prevent agents from accessing the information needed to make autonomous decisions. API incompatibility between legacy systems and modern AI platforms creates integration bottlenecks that can take months to resolve. Critically, compliance frameworks such as SOX, HIPAA, and GDPR impose audit trail requirements that autonomous agents struggle to satisfy—regulators need documented decision paths for any system that affects customer data or financial transactions, yet many agents operate through opaque neural pathways that resist traditional accountability mechanisms. Financial services firms and healthcare organizations have become early testing grounds for these challenges, with several major implementations being scaled back after discovering that their existing compliance infrastructure could not accommodate unsupervised AI decision-making. The stakes extend beyond technical debt: organizations deploying agents without adequate governance risk regulatory penalties, data breaches, and reputational damage if agent decisions cause harm.
Vendors are beginning to bridge this gap through specialized tooling and architectural approaches. Companies are developing agent governance platforms that embed audit logging, human-in-the-loop checkpoints, and explainability layers directly into agent workflows—allowing organizations to maintain regulatory compliance while still capturing automation benefits. Industry consortia are also coalescing around emerging standards for agent transparency and control. The more immediate path forward for most enterprises involves phased adoption: deploying agents in low-risk, high-containment domains first while simultaneously investing in data consolidation, API modernization, and compliance infrastructure. Organizations that recognize this sequencing—treating agent deployment as inseparable from foundational infrastructure upgrades rather than as standalone software implementations—are most likely to realize the promised efficiency gains.
